# 33 U.S.C. § 894e - Annual report on sexual assaults in the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ration
## Text
(a) In general Not later than January 15 of each year, the Secretary of Commerce shall submit to the Committee on Commerce, Science, and Transportation of the Senate and the Committee on Natural Resources of the House of Representatives a report on the sexual assaults involving employees of the National Oceanic and Atmospheric Administration, members of the commissioned officer corps of the Administration, and individuals who work with or conduct business on behalf of the Administration.
(b) Contents Each report submitted under subsection (a) shall include, with respect to the previous calendar year, the following:
(1) The number of alleged sexual assaults involving employees, members, and individuals described in subsection (a).
(2) A synopsis of each case and the disciplinary action taken, if any, in each case.
(3) The policies, procedures, and processes implemented by the Secretary, and any updates or revisions to such policies, procedures, and processes.
(4) A summary of the reports received by the Under Secretary for Oceans and Atmosphere under section 894(f) of this title.
(c) Privacy protection In preparing and submitting a report under subsection (a), the Secretary shall ensure that no individual involved in an alleged sexual assault can be identified by the contents of the report.
(Pub. L. 114328, div. C, title XXXV, § 3548, formerly § 3546, Dec. 23, 2016, 130 Stat. 2804; renumbered § 3548, Pub. L. 116259, title V, § 504(b)(1), Dec. 23, 2020, 134 Stat. 1180.)
